A common method for quantitatively checking the effect that format changes or compression may have had on an image is to use the peak signal-to-noise ratio (PSNR), which is the ratio between the maximum possible power of an image and the power of corrupting noise that affects the quality of its representation. Mathematically, PSNR is represented as follows: \[PSNR = 20\times\log_{10}\left(\frac{MAX_{f}}{\sqrt{MSE}}\right)\], \[MSE = \displaystyle \frac{1}{mn} \sum\limits_{i=0}^{m-1}\displaystyle\sum\limits_{j=0}^{n-1}\lVert f(i,j)-g(i,j)\lVert^2\]. The mean squared error (MSE) permits a comparison of the true pixel values in the original image with our copied image.
